The Experience in Detail

4 Hour Jet Ski Adventure in Langkawi - The Experience in Detail

Setting Out:
The tour begins with hotel pickup in the popular Chenang area, making it easy to start your adventure without extra hassle. The tour lasts approximately 4 hours, which includes a mix of riding, sightseeing, and stops at various sites. The cost is roughly $97.75 per person, a fair price considering the length and diversity of the experience. Gear like life jackets, waterproof bags, beach shoes, and bottled water are all included, so you only need to bring your sense of adventure.

Stop 1: Lake of the Pregnant Maiden
We love the way this landmark sets a calming tone for the tour. Surrounded by lush rainforest and limestone formations, it’s often called one of Langkawi’s most iconic natural attractions. As one reviewer put it, it’s a “peaceful rest stop,” perfect for snapping photos or just soaking in the scenery. While admission costs MYR20, the free time here is enough to marvel at the tranquil waters and limestone hills.

Stop 2: Beras Basah Island
Next, you’ll glide onto Beras Basah Island, one of Langkawi’s most photogenic spots. Imagine soft white sands, crystal-clear waters, and palm trees swaying in the breeze—all perfect for a quick swim or relaxing walk. Many travelers praise this stop as a “tropical beauty,” and the free access makes it easy to enjoy without extra costs. It’s a highlight for anyone wanting a taste of paradise.

Stop 3: Tuba Island
A short ride takes you to Tuba Island, described as a “hidden gem” with a rustic vibe. The lush mangroves and traditional villages make for great photo ops and a chance to see local life up close. The 30-minute stop offers a peaceful respite from the high-speed rides, giving you a chance to appreciate Langkawi’s quieter side.

Stops 4 & 5: Echo Island & Limestone Island
These two scenic spots feature striking rock formations and calm waters. Echo Island, with its natural echoes and tranquil setting, introduces a reflective moment, while Limestone Island impresses with its dramatic limestone cliffs rising from the sea. Short stops of about 20 and 10 minutes respectively ensure you’re never on the water for too long without a break.

The Drawbacks and Considerations

4 Hour Jet Ski Adventure in Langkawi - The Drawbacks and Considerations

While most reviews are glowing, it’s worth noting that this is an active tour. You’ll be riding jet skis for a good chunk of time, so it may not be suitable for those with mobility issues or who prefer a more relaxed sightseeing experience. Also, the tour involves some exposure to sun and water, so appropriate sun protection and water-resistant gear are recommended.

The only extra cost to be aware of is the MYR20 entry fee for Pregnant Maiden Lake. If you wish to visit that site, it’s a small fee for a truly scenic and iconic spot.

FAQ

4 Hour Jet Ski Adventure in Langkawi - FAQ

Is hotel pickup included?
Yes, pickup and drop-off in the Chenang area are included, making logistics simple.

What’s the duration of the tour?
The total experience lasts about 4 hours, including riding, sightseeing, and stops.

Are all safety gear provided?
Yes, life jackets, waterproof bags, beach shoes, and bottled water are all included.

Can I cancel the tour?
Yes, cancellations are free if made at least 24 hours in advance.

What is the maximum group size?
Up to 20 travelers can join this tour, ensuring a personalized experience.

Are there extra costs?
The only additional fee is MYR20 if you choose to visit Pregnant Maiden Lake.

Do I need prior experience?
No, guides are there to assist, and safety gear is provided, making it accessible for beginners.

What should I bring?
Bring sunscreen, a hat, and perhaps a waterproof camera if you want photos.

Is the tour suitable for children?
Most travelers can participate, but children should be comfortable with water activities and high speeds.
